Growing Options in Moon Dust

Image (Credit): Placing a plant grown during the experiment in a vial for eventual genetic analysis. (UF/IFAS photo by Tyler Jones)

Speaking of moon dust, it seems scientists have found that they can grow plants in lunar soil. This is quite a surprise given the nature of moon dust. It would seem to be an even greater feat than growing plants in Martian soil.

NASA has reported that scientists at the University of Florida have successfully grown plants in actual lunar soil from the Apollo 11, 12, and 17 missions. Only water and a nutrient solution were added to the soil before seeds were planted. Plants started to sprout in two days. After 20 days the plants were harvested and studied before they had started to flower. While the lunar soil plants were somewhat stunted and stressed, the experiment was a success.

NASA noted:

This research opens the door not only to someday growing plants in habitats on the Moon, but to a wide range of additional questions. Can understanding which genes plants need to adjust to growing in regolith help us understand how to reduce the stressful nature of lunar soil? Are materials from different areas of the Moon more conducive to growing plants than others? Could studying lunar regolith help us understand more about the Mars regolith and potentially growing plants in that material as well? All of these are questions that the team hopes to study next, in support of the future astronauts traveling to the Moon.

This is a fascinating finding if it will allow us to use the lunar surface to feed astronauts rather than bringing more material from the Earth. It is also very timely as NASA is preparing the way for human habitation on the Moon under the Artemis Program.

We wanted to learn from the Moon before pushing onto Mars. This is a clear sign that we are doing so.

The Black Hole Sagittarius A*

Image (Credit): The first image of Sagittarius A*, the supermassive black hole at the center of our galaxy. (EHT Collaboration)

The Event Horizon Telescope (EHT), an array linking together eight existing radio observatories across the planet, has created the first image of the supermassive black hole at the center of the Milky Way galaxy. Named Sagittarius A* after a radio signal coming from a location in the direction of the constellation of Sagittarius (the A and * came later), the black hole is 27,000 light-years away and estimated to be four million times more massive than our Sun. The presence of the black hole was not in question, but capturing an image such as this took many years of work.

A press release from the European Southern Observatory (ESO) quoted EHT Project Scientist Geoffrey Bower from the Institute of Astronomy and Astrophysics, Academia Sinica, Taipei:

We were stunned by how well the size of the ring agreed with predictions from Einstein’s Theory of General RelativityThese unprecedented observations have greatly improved our understanding of what happens at the very centre of our galaxy, and offer new insights on how these giant black holes interact with their surroundings.

Pic of the Week: The Cat’s Paw Nebula

Image (Credit): The Cat’s Paw Nebula. (Stefan Steve Bemmerl & Team Wolfatorium, Hakos/Namibia)

This week’s image is from NASA’s Astronomy Picture of the Day website. It was the picture of the day for May 10, 2022. This is the story that goes with the image:

Nebulas are perhaps as famous for being identified with familiar shapes as perhaps cats are for getting into trouble. Still, no known cat could have created the vast Cat’s Paw Nebula visible toward the constellation of the Scorpion (Scorpius). At 5,500 light years distant, Cat’s Paw is an emission nebula with a red color that originates from an abundance of ionized hydrogen atoms. Alternatively known as the Bear Claw Nebula and cataloged as NGC 6334, stars nearly ten times the mass of our Sun have been born there in only the past few million years. Pictured here is a deep field image of the Cat’s Paw Nebula in light emitted by hydrogen, oxygen, and sulfur.

Do You Have Moon Dust in Your Portfolio?

Image (Credit): Moon dust on auction. (Bonhams)

With the drop in the stock market and fall of cryptocurrency, maybe it is time to expand the portfolio into some new areas. You can always consider moon dust, a small sample of which sold last month for about $500,000 when auctioned at Bonhams. The sample in question was from the Apollo 11 lunar mission

The auction house had this to say about the sample:

5 Scanning Electron Microscope (SEM) aluminum sample stubs, each topped with approximately 10 mm diameter carbon tape containing Apollo Moon dust, 4 of which with particles collected by Neil Armstrong, the first person to walk on the Moon, as part of the Apollo 11 contingency sample, July 21, 1969 and later removed by NASA from the Apollo 11 Contingency Sample Return Container (CSRC) Decontamination Bag; stubs hand numbered by NASA scientists in marker on bottom 2 through 6.

A “contingency sample” is basically an initial sample in case something happens during the mission that prevents the the full collection of material. But what is interesting here is that the contingency sample bag still contained some lunar dust when it was lost, and then it was caught up in a court case, and then sold at auction, and then inspected by NASA, who inappropriately removed the moon dust, which was eventually returned. The drama and incompetence of the US government in this case is almost worth the price of the dust. Hence, this is a unique substance in many ways, and it does make cryptocurrency sound pretty boring.

Just do not expect to see many lunar dust sales in the future. NASA is very protective of such material when it is not misplacing it.
